The tradition ended back in 2012 after a nearly 30-year run, when the Mission Bay Yacht Club said they simply didnt have the budget to keep up the operation. SAN DIEGO (CNS) -- The popular San Diego Big Bay Boom fireworks event, described by local port officials as the state's largest, will return on July 4, the Port of San Diego announced Tuesday. WebSan Diegos Big Bay Boom fireworks show, conducted each July 4th, generates approximately $6.0 million in incremental sales for the local areas hotels, restaurants, retail shops, tour operators, museums, charter cruise firms, boat Maybe its the bright lights or the loud pops or even both.
